U+09C7 "ে" Bengali Vowel Sign E Unicode Character
Unicode Version 17.0
ে
U+09C7 "ে" Bengali Vowel Sign E is a combining diacritical mark used in the Bengali script to represent the independent vowel sound "e," and it is placed to the left of the consonant character it modifies, even though it is typed after the consonant in logical order, a feature known as a "left-side dependent vowel." This character is part of the Bengali block within the Unicode standard and is essential for accurately writing many common Bengali words, distinguishing this vowel from other vowel signs and the inherent vowel of consonants. When combined with a consonant like ক (ka), for example, it produces the syllable কে (ke), showcasing its role in forming the phonetic structure of the Bengali language.
